History's Witnesses:
Trees of Midtown
Date: March 8, 2019 (Friday)
Time: 12:00 PM - 1:00 PM
Tour starts at North Avenue MARTA Transit Station
(Near corner of West Peachtree & North Ave.)
Tour ends at Midtown Transit Station.
Midtown is home to some of our city's most important landmarks and historic buildings. It is also home to 167 acres of trees that have witnessed the history of our fantastic city! Join Trees Atlanta during your lunch break for a mile-long walking tour and learn about Midtown's legacy in trees.
